Ononis natrix subsp. hispanica (L.f.) Cout.

First published in Fl. Portugal: 331 (1913)
This subspecies is accepted
The native range of this subspecies is W. Medit. It is a subshrub and grows primarily in the temperate biome.

Distribution

Native to:

Algeria, Baleares, Morocco, Spain
